Our 2023 rankings named Midwest Technical Institute - Springfield, Illinois the most popular school in Illinois for precision metal working students working on their undergraduate certificate. Located in the city of Springfield, MTI - Springfield, Illinois is a private for-profit college with a small student population.
About 9% of the students majoring in precision metal working at the school are women while 91% are male.
On average, precision metal working graduates from MTI - Springfield, Illinois take out $10,799 in student loans while working on their Undergraduate Certificate. Assuming that a graduate chooses a 10-year repayment plan, the average monthly loan payment is $64.

A rank of #2 on this year’s list means ETI School of Skilled Trades is a great place for precision metal working students working on their undergraduate certificate. ETI is a fairly small private for-profit school located in the large suburb of Willowbrook.
About 10% of the students majoring in precision metal working at the school are women while 90% are male.
On average, precision metal working graduates from ETI take out $9,959 in student loans while working on their Undergraduate Certificate. The average monthly payment of a loan this size is about $66, assuming that the borrower is on a 10-year repayment plan.
